BARCELONA (SPAIN) (ITALPRESS) – “Renewal? I don’t think it’s the right time to talk about it. We have a very important match. Everyone knows I’m very happy here, but I need to talk to my family. There will be time to talk about it, but now isn’t the time.“ Hansi Flick is trying to deflect questions about his future at Barcelona on the eve of the Champions League round of 16 second leg against Newcastle.
In the past few hours, Blaugrana president Joan Laporta, recently confirmed as the club’s manager, in addition to discussing the transfer market (“Rashford’s buyout? We’ll try to talk to Manchester United and find a solution that won’t weigh too heavily on the club’s finances”), assured that “we will announce Hansi Flick’s renewal soon.”
The German manager’s contract expires in 2027, “but we always like coaches to have an extra year. I’d like to complete this entire term with Flick; it would demonstrate stability and that we’re winning. The manager is a young man, with a lot of energy, happy at the club and in the city.”
The player himself confirmed that “I like working here. The most important thing, what I feel, is that I have a great family. I have the support of Barcelona here, but this is football. I’m here to help the team reach the highest level; there’s still time. I don’t plan on going anywhere else. This will be my last club, my last job, and I’m happy about it.”
